What is UPSC?

The Union Public Service Commission conducts India’s most prestigious civil services examinations.

Popular UPSC services include:

  • IAS
  • IPS
  • IFS
  • IRS
  • IAAS

What is SSC?

The Staff Selection Commission conducts recruitment examinations for various central government departments and ministries.

Popular SSC jobs include:

  • Income Tax Inspector
  • GST Inspector
  • Assistant Section Officer
  • CBI Sub Inspector
  • Auditor
  • Accountant

UPSC vs SSC Which is Better for Salary

Salary comparison is an important factor in UPSC vs SSC Which is Better.

UPSC Salary

IAS and IPS officers receive:

  • high basic salary,
  • government accommodation,
  • official vehicles,
  • staff support,
  • and additional allowances.

Approximate Starting Salary

  • ₹56,100 basic pay
  • Additional allowances and benefits

Senior officers receive significantly higher compensation.


SSC Salary

SSC salaries are also attractive, especially under Pay Level 6 and Pay Level 7 posts.

Popular SSC Salary Range

  • ₹44,000–₹75,000 monthly (approx.)

SSC jobs also include:

  • DA,
  • HRA,
  • TA,
  • pension-related benefits,
  • and job security.

Although UPSC officers receive higher authority and prestige, SSC jobs provide excellent financial stability.

UPSC vs SSC Which is Better for Promotion

Promotion opportunities differ significantly.

UPSC Promotion

UPSC officers rise to:

  • District Magistrate,
  • Commissioner,
  • Secretary-level positions,
  • and senior administrative roles.

Growth opportunities are massive.


SSC Promotion

SSC promotions are slower but steady.

Employees may rise to:

  • Senior Officers,
  • Section Officers,
  • Assistant Commissioners,
  • or senior departmental positions.

However, promotion speed depends on:

  • department,
  • vacancies,
  • and service rules.

Can SSC Preparation Help in UPSC?

Yes. Many subjects overlap:

  • current affairs,
  • polity,
  • history,
  • geography,
  • economics.

SSC preparation can help build discipline and exam experience before attempting UPSC.
